Normani has finally unveiled a new music collaboration “Wild Side” featuring Cardi B.
The track also receives a visual treatment that pushes the singer into the limelight while showcasing her talent for dancing. Of course, Sean Bankhead led choreography for the video, this is another moment for him as he also choreographed Normani’s viral single “Motivation.” Tanu Muino directed “Wild Side.”
This marks the first time Normani and Cardi B have ever collaborated on a track. Ahead of the release, the duo shared the striking cover art for the single on social media. In a statement, the former Fifth Harmony singer shares details on the collab. “I had already been in rehearsal for about three weeks preparing for the video when Cardi heard the record for the first time.” She adds, “She really showed up for me and brought this record to life by simply doing what Cardi does best. I love that woman down and I’m forever grateful.”
